The Ghost 1963 N/R, 96 min. Genre: Foreign / Horror
Director: Riccardo Freda Cast: Barbara Steele, Peter Baldwin, Leonard Elliott, Harriet Medin, Umberto Raho, Reginald Price Anderson, Carlo Kechler, Elio Jotta, Carol Bennet, Raoul H. Newman
Margaret (Barbara Steele), with the help of her lover (Peter Baldwin)–who was also her husband's physician–murders her sadistic husband (Elio Jotta). But the husband returns as a ghost to drive Margaret mad. Did he really die? And what about the housekeeper? Sequel to "Horrible Dr. Hichcock."

It Started with Eve 1941 N/R, 90 min. Genre: Comedy
Director: Henry Koster Cast: Deanna Durbin, Charles Laughton, Robert Cummings, Guy Kibbee, Margaret Tallichet, Catherine Doucet, Walter Catlett, Charles Coleman, Leonard Elliott, Irving Bacon, Gus Schilling, Wade Boteler
Rich playboy Jonathan Reynolds Jr. (Robert Cummings) asks hatcheck girl Anne Terry (Deanna Durbin) to stand in for his fiancee to please his dying father (Charles Laughton) who wants to meet his daughter-in-law-to-be But Dad gets well and, having taken a liking to Anne, the pretense puts Junior in quite a spot. A fun-filled comedy/musical with Laughton at his best.
